Transaction ec6424da34442dc6b0fac59eb4e2c6bb334a485a65fafd0dbb7731fbf82d57e5
1 Input
1 Output
-
ec6424da34442dc6b0fac59eb4e2c6bb334a485a65fafd0dbb7731fbf82d57e5:0
- value
- 43728
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7a71a57ef6dd6acf655ce51bf774719e6283c37e OP_EQUAL
- address
- 3CrSWEznf3WLiwstF3FCrFHME2ERrBkntG